sudo usermod -aG wheel $USER sudo dnf install https://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-$(rpm -E %fedora).noarch.rpm sudo dnf install lpf-spotify-client sudo usermod -a -G pkg-build $USER
W razie konieczności przelogować się.
lpf approve spotify-client sudo -u pkg-build lpf build spotify-client sudo dnf install /var/lib/lpf/rpms/spotify-client/spotify-client-*.rpm
Ekstra dodatek https://github.com/SpotX-CLI/SpotX-Linux
bash <(curl -sSL https://raw.githubusercontent.com/SpotX-CLI/SpotX-Linux/main/install.sh) -ce
ewentualnie
bash <(curl -sSL https://raw.githubusercontent.com/SpotX-CLI/SpotX-Linux/main/install.sh) -ce -P /usr/share/spotify-client/
Utwór ze Spotify możemy nagrać za pomocą Audacity. W Menu → Edycja → Ustawienia → Urządzenia Host ustawiamy jako JACK Audio Connection Kit. Nagrywanie, urządzenie wybieramy spotify. Dodatkowo można W zakładce Nagrywanie ustawić Nagrywanie aktywowane dźwiękiem i odpowiednio obniżyć poziom. Jednak sensowniejszy i bardziej kontrolowany sposób to włączenie nagrywania. Uruchomienie odtwarzania w Spotify i zatrzymanie nagrywania na końcu utworu. Następnie można obciąć ciszę z Menu → Efekt → Obetnij ciszę.
JACK Audio Connection Kit
spotify
Nagrywanie aktywowane dźwiękiem
output="spotify_$(date +%Y-%m-%d_%H-%M-%S).mp4" ffmpeg -f pulse -i alsa_output.pci-0000_06_00.6.HiFi__hw_Generic_1__sink.monitor \ -f x11grab -video_size 980x612 -i :0.0+460,135 \ -r 30 -c:v libx264 -preset veryfast -crf 23 \ -c:a aac -b:a 192k "$output"
Parametr -i alsa_output.pci-0000_06_00.6.HiFihw_Generic_1sink.monitor sprawdzamy poleceniem
-i alsa_output.pci-0000_06_00.6.HiFihw_Generic_1sink.monitor
pactl list short sources 57 alsa_output.pci-0000_06_00.6.HiFi__hw_Generic_1__sink.monitor PipeWire s32le 2 k 48000 Hz RUNNING 58 alsa_input.pci-0000_06_00.6.HiFi__hw_Generic_1__source PipeWire s32le 2 k 48000 Hz SUSPENDED 59 alsa_input.pci-0000_06_00.6.HiFi__hw_acp__source PipeWire s32le 2 k 48000 Hz SUSPENDED